Key Fob Programming Near Me

The majority of modern cars are equipped with a key fob that emits radio signals of low frequency. A car's radio receiver is tuned to the fob's signals decodes it, and then responds accordingly, whether it's unlocking, locking or even starting the engine.

Some car owners go to a dealer to have them reset. A locksmith can perform the same work for only a fraction of the cost, saving you money, time and hassle.

In the 1990s, key fobs became popular. They let you unlock, arm, and lock your alarm by pressing a button. They come with a plastic case and buttons powered by batteries. They also allow you to open your trunk and turn on the ignition. Certain models require a steel key to be placed in the ignition.

Certain fobs can be programmed through an process known as "self-programming." It differs from one vehicle to another, but generally involves pressing buttons and closing and opening the doors within a set time period. The instructions for self-programming are typically available in the owner's manual or by contacting the dealership for more details.

In other situations the manufacturer of your vehicle might require you to have the new key fob programmed through the dealer. This is because the dealer is equipped with specialized equipment to ensure that the new key fob is paired with your car. This service is costly and not covered by your warranty.

A dead battery on the key fob of your car can cause it to lose its connection with your vehicle. In this case you'll need to replace the battery and have it reprogrammed by a locksmith to ensure it can work with your car again.

Key fobs communicate via low-frequency radio waves with a receiver that is situated within the car's latch. The signals transmit a code that is compatible with a code stored in receiver. This allows the car to recognize the key and unlock the door when it is put in.

However key fobs aren't 100% secure. It is possible to need your key fob reprogrammed if it gets worn out over time, or if it gets lost or is dropped in water.
